Measuring For A Martingale Collar

Martingale collars are designed to sit comfortably when relaxed and gently tighten when needed to help prevent dogs from backing out of their collar.

Because a traditional martingale collar slips over your dog's head rather than fastening with a buckle, getting the right size depends on two measurements.

The collar needs to be large enough to pass comfortably over the widest part of your dog's head, including the ears, but it must also adjust down to fit securely and comfortably around the neck.

For the best fit, take these two simple measurements using a soft measuring tape.

​

Head Size — Widest Part

Measure around the widest part of your dog's head, including the ears.

This tells you how large the collar needs to open so that you can comfortably slip it over your dog's head when putting it on and taking it off.

Your dog's head measurement therefore needs to fall within the adjustment range of the collar you choose.

​

Collar Position — Neck Measurement

Measure around your dog's neck where you want the martingale collar to sit.

The tape should sit comfortably against the neck without being too tight.

This measurement tells you how small the collar needs to adjust once it is over your dog's head.

The right size needs to accommodate both measurements — it must fit over the head and then adjust down correctly around the neck.

​

Martingale Collar Size Guide

Small: 10–14 inches
Medium: 14–18 inches
Large: 18–22 inches
XL: 22–26 inches

When choosing your size, check that both your dog's head measurement and neck measurement can be accommodated by the collar's adjustment range.

Tips for the Best Fit

  • The collar should slip comfortably over your dog's head without having to force it over the ears.

  • Once adjusted, you should be able to comfortably fit two fingers between the collar and your dog's neck when relaxed.

  • The martingale should gently tighten when your dog pulls, but it shouldn't choke.

  • When correctly adjusted, the two metal rings on the control loop shouldn't meet when the collar tightens.

  • The collar should sit comfortably without sliding or twisting.

An Important Safety Note

A martingale collar is designed to be used when walking your dog and shouldn't be left on your dog unattended.

Standard Clip Collar Measuring Guide

To measure for a standard clip collar:

​

  • Use a soft measuring tape around the middle of your dog’s neck where the collar would naturally sit

  • Ensure you can comfortably fit two fingers between the tape and your dog’s neck for a safe and comfortable fit

  • Compare your measurement with the sizing information provided within each product listing

​

If your dog is between sizes, we generally recommend sizing up for comfort.

Snood Measuring Guide

To measure for a snood:

​

  • Measure around the widest part of your dog’s neck

  • For sighthounds or longer-necked breeds, you may prefer our longer snood options for additional coverage and comfort
